Common questions about lexus repair services in Monclova, OH
In Monclova, with its seasonal temperature swings and road salt use in winter, common Lexus issues include premature brake rotor corrosion, suspension component wear from potholes, and battery strain from extreme cold. Models like the RX and ES often require attention to these systems due to local driving conditions.
Look for shops in the greater Toledo area that are Lexus-specific specialists or have ASE-certified technicians with advanced Toyota/Lexus training. Check for online reviews from local customers and verify if they use genuine Lexus parts or high-quality OEM equivalents to ensure proper fit and performance.
For routine maintenance and many repairs, a reputable independent shop in the Toledo region typically offers significant savings over dealership rates while providing equivalent quality. However, for complex hybrid system issues or warranty-covered work, the nearest Lexus dealership, though a drive from Monclova, may be necessary.
Seek immediate service if you notice warning lights like the check engine or master warning light, unusual noises from the brakes or suspension after hitting a pothole, or if the hybrid battery cooling system shows alerts, especially before summer heat or winter cold sets in.
Yes, due to Ohio's "severe driving conditions" classification—which includes Monclova's stop-and-go traffic, winter weather, and road salt—Lexus owners should follow the more frequent severe maintenance schedule. This means more frequent oil changes, brake inspections, and undercarriage washes to combat corrosion.
